Rockets Fire on All Cylinders
9/21/2007 12:00:00 AM | Women's Soccer
Sept. 21, 2007
Fort Wayne, IN - The University of Toledo women's soccer team improved to 4-2-1 with a 5-0 shutout of IPFW, on Friday night at the Hefner Soccer Complex.
Toledo wasted no time taking the advantage in the match, scoring just :38 in on a goal by senior forward Sarah Schulte. Schulte took a pass from sophomore forward Molly Cornwell and parked the ball top-shelf from 15 yards out.
The Rockets took a 2-0 lead in the 12th minute as Cornwell got her second assist of the match. Cornwell toed up a free kick from about 25 yards out that senior defender Pene Hughes headed past IPFW keeper Malinda Holmer.
Schulte got her second goal of the match at the 36:34 mark, picking up a loose ball at the top of the box and sliding it just under the cross bar.
Toledo was excellent in the air and with their heads. In the second half, UT got a pair of goals off of headers, one from sophomore forward Ali Leak at the 49:01 mark and their last tally from freshman midfielder Erin Flynn in the 79th minute.
Cornwell assisted on the Leak goal, giving her a three-point night.
The goaltending tandem of sophomore Andrea Plewes and freshman Angela Righeimer combined for the shutout. Each keeper played a half and turned back the only IPFW shot they faced.
Toledo outshot IPFW 23-7 in the match.
Holmer made 10 saves for the Mastodons in the loss.
IPFW remains winless at 0-7-0. The play one more non-conference match (at DePaul on Sunday afternoon) before beginning Summit League play on September 30 vs. Western Illinois.
